To the editor:
Some heartening news was printed April 3 in 'Plans pitched for water park in Cedar Rapids.”
I have lived here the majority of 60-plus years and know from experience the need for something for our children and families to do for recreation. A water park with several features would help fill the void.
Now the negative. If the water park is placed where the article stated, what would be the route used to get to it? It will be seen from Interstate 380 as travelers pass by with the hopes of drawing them into our community. However, how do they get from point A to point B? The current route would be on heavily traveled Kirkwood Boulevard, 66th Avenue or through residential J Street.
Now for the 'here we go again” part. As with the attempt at a casino and ultimate defeat because of outside interests feeling threatened with competition, so goes the 'threat” that Waterloo sees from something 'only one and a half hours away.” When did free enterprise come to a screeching halt in America? When can one city dictate what another, much larger, city or private enterprise can or cannot do within the city? It is time for free enterprise to once again make itself known in this area. No vote is necessary or tax dollars needed, so far, to complete this plan. Make it known that we support this endeavor.
